Blue Chestnut Guinomi Sake Cup MAKER_Seikou Kiln it’s favored by restaurants inThis guinomi sake cup highlights the sometsuke technique, also known as blue and white porcelain. The elegant chestnut design, painted in deep indigo on white porcelain, combines traditional beauty with everyday functionality. Its size is perfect for enjoying sake with a comfortable grip, and it can also be used as a small tea cup or a condiment holder, adding versatility to its charm.
